CC -!- FUNCTION: Plays an essential role in chain termination during de novo
CC fatty acid synthesis. {ECO:0000256|RuleBase:RU363096}.
CC -!- SUBCELLULAR LOCATION: Plastid, chloroplast
CC {ECO:0000256|ARBA:ARBA00004229, ECO:0000256|RuleBase:RU363096}.
CC -!- SIMILARITY: Belongs to the acyl-ACP thioesterase family.
CC {ECO:0000256|ARBA:ARBA00006500, ECO:0000256|RuleBase:RU363096}.
